Communicate with guests/clients to resolve maintenance issues. Perform preventive maintenance on tools and kitchen equipment and mechanical rooms, including cleaning and lubrication. Visually inspect tools, equipment, or machinery. Transport equipment (e.g., tools, radio). Identify, locate, and operate all shut-off valves for equipment and all main service disconnect switches for buildings. Maintain a maintenance inventory and request parts and supplies as necessary. Communicate daily activities and problems to employees on other shifts using appropriate communication programs and standards. Demonstrate knowledge or basic aptitude to acquire knowledge in the following categories: air conditioning and refrigeration, electricity, mechanics, plumbing, pneumatic/electronic systems and controls, carpentry and finishing, kitchen equipment, vehicles, energy conservation, and general building management. Perform surface preparation and painting, minor drywall and wood repairs, replacement of light bulbs and air conditioner filters, and thorough cleanup of paint or repair areas. Test, diagnose malfunctions, and perform basic repairs on all types of equipment, plumbing (e.g., unclogging toilets and drains), electrical components including lamps, cosmetic elements, extension cords, vacuum cleaners, internet devices, replace switches and outlets, and other guest room items. Program televisions and perform general engineering-related maintenance and inventory tasks. Use Lockout/Tagout system before performing maintenance work. Perform repairs on indoor and outdoor landscaping and exterior irrigation systems. Demonstrate basic computer operation skills, including inputting schedules into the air control system and changing temperatures. Comply with all company safety policies and procedures; report maintenance problems, safety hazards, accidents, or injuries; complete safety training and certifications; and properly store flammable materials.
